What is a varying-speed mortgage (ARM)?

Consider a variable-rates https://paydayloancolorado.net/el-moro/ mortgage since the a mortgage which have an adaptable interest rate. As opposed to a predetermined-rate mortgage, in which your own interest rate remains a similar for the entire mortgage name, a keen ARM’s rate can change one another down and up immediately following an initial months. The effect? Your own payment per month can alter, as well.

Knowing the Components of Their Arm

We’ve shielded a guide to Fingers, nevertheless now let us score a little more detailed. Imagine such bits while the edibles on the Case meal:

The newest Directory

This can be an economic source section, such as the prime price or even the SOFR (love title to possess a primary-label interest rate), that your particular ARM’s rate of interest comes after. Think of it given that a compass it books exactly how the price have a tendency to go up otherwise off.

The newest Margin

This is certainly a flat commission your lender enhances the directory to determine one last rate of interest. Such as, whether your directory is step three% along with your margin try 2%, the interest will be 5%.

Modifications Periods

Which lets you know how many times the rate of interest can alter once the original fixed-rate period finishes. Like, a 5/step one Sleeve form your rate try secured in for the original five years, after that changes every year next (the fresh step one). There are also seven/step 1 Hands or ten/step one Palms, with changes taking place less have a tendency to.
